As of May 2023 Bouygues has a market cap of $12.17 Billion. This makes Bouygues the world's 1268th most valuable company by market cap according to our data. The market capitalization, commonly called market cap, is the total market value of a publicly traded company's outstanding shares and is commonly used to measure how much a company is worth.
Year | Market cap | Change |
---|---|---|
2023 | $12.17 B | 9.28% |
2022 | $11.14 B | -17.72% |
2021 | $13.54 B | -14.05% |
2020 | $15.75 B | -2.25% |
2019 | $16.11 B | 20.83% |
2018 | $13.33 B | -29.04% |
2017 | $18.79 B | 50.43% |
2016 | $12.49 B | -9.38% |
2015 | $13.79 B | 12.54% |
2014 | $12.25 B | 1.36% |
2013 | $12.08 B | 25.84% |
2012 | $9.60 B | -3.27% |
2011 | $9.93 B | -35.88% |
2010 | $15.48 B | -16.22% |
2009 | $18.48 B | 26.54% |
2008 | $14.61 B | -49.27% |
2007 | $28.80 B | 37.26% |
2006 | $20.98 B | 27.59% |
2005 | $16.44 B | 7.32% |
2004 | $15.32 B | 31.22% |
2003 | $11.67 B |
